What is GREET?

The GREET (Greenhouse Gases, Regulated Emissions, and Energy Use in Technologies) model was created in 1995 as a tool to evaluate the lifecycle analysis of technologies or products. In the simplest terms, the model was created to calculate environmental impact. GREET is important in calculating the carbon scores of the transportation industry.

The DOE states GREET can calculate:

  • Total energy consumption (non-renewable and renewable) 
  • Fossil fuel energy use (petroleum, natural gas, coal)
  • Greenhouse gas emissions 
  • Air pollutant emissions 
  • Water consumption

In agriculture, GREET is critical to Renewable Fuel Standard, low carbon fuel standards and SAF production.

What is ICAO?

The International Civil Aviation Organization (ICAO) is a United Nations agency which helps 193 countries to cooperate together. In October 2016, the nations of the ICAO established the Carbon Offsetting and Reduction Scheme for International Aviation (CORSIA). CORSIA uses market-based environmental policy instruments to reduce CO2 emissions by requiring operators to purchase carbon offsets to cover their emissions above 2020 levels.

 

Why is GREET important now?

In 2022, the Inflation Reduction Act (IRA) included tax credits for SAF. The fuel could increase demand for corn if the SAF is produced from ethanol. The IRA’s 45Z tax credit requires feedstocks to meet a 50% reduction in greenhouse gas emissions. Without the ability of the GREET model to accurately calculate ethanol’s GHG emissions, agriculture would be excluded from the credit and SAF production.

 

Why should farmers care?

SAF could open unprecedented demand for corn. In 2005, the Renewable Fuel Standard created a growth in ethanol demand and increased the need for corn. In 2021, the Biden Administration announced the goal of increasing SAF production to three billion gallons by 2030. The sustainable aviation fuel (SAF) industry is still in its infancy, but experts estimate SAF could generate $2,926MM economic impact in the state. 

 

Without expanding markets like SAF production, experts say corn farmers are projected to lose demand. The Environmental Protection Agency’s Multipollutant Emissions Standards would require by 2032, 56% of light duty vehicles sold be plug-in -electric and 13% hybrid electric vehicles. National Corn Growers Association Lead Economist Krista Swanson said the rule will create an annual loss of more than one-billion bushels of corn by 2041.

 

It is critical the GREET model remains the standard modeling system analyzing ethanol’s lifecycle emissions. The U.S. Department of Treasury must support GREET while maintaining its accuracy and transparency for measuring the carbon intensity of corn as a feedstock for SAF.

This week, U.S. Secretary of Agriculture Brooke L. Rollins announced the U.S. Department of Agriculture (USDA) Data Modernization Plan to put Farmers First, reduce unnecessary burdens on producers, and improve the timeliness, accuracy, and usefulness of the data that informs agricultural decisions. USDA data informs crop and livestock estimates, risk-management tools, disaster assistance, and critical business decisions made by farmers, ranchers, agribusinesses, researchers, and policymakers. In February 2026, Secretary Rollins issued a Request for Information seeking feedback on the opportunities, challenges, and emerging areas in USDA data. That feedback helped shape the USDA Data Modernization Plan and its four pillars: Modernize the Data Reporting Experience: USDA will expand use of administrative data, improve mobile access to surveys, explore opportunities to use prefilled information where appropriate, and strengthen coordination across the Department. These changes will reduce duplicative requests and limit the amount of time producers spend reporting information. Enhance Acreage and Yield Estimation: USDA will conduct a pilot to evaluate the use of improved satellite imagery, geospatial tools, crop models, and other emerging technologies combined with essential producer-reported information to enhance acreage and yield estimations. USDA will also assess the use of optional field inputs to enhance and ground truth yield estimates and continue advancing yield research through collaboration with agricultural partners and land-grant universities. Integrate Data and Technology Platforms: USDA will modernize its technology infrastructure, expand secure data-sharing capabilities, and evaluate the responsible use of tools such as artificial intelligence and machine learning. Better integrated systems will improve efficiency, reduce duplication, and allow USDA to produce more timely and useful information. Expand Trust and Transparency with Producers: USDA will protect producer privacy, clearly explain why information is requested and how it is used, and create additional opportunities for producers to provide feedback. USDA will also improve communication surrounding reports, methodologies, response rates, and data limitations. USDA will begin implementing actions under the plan immediately and will continue engaging farmers, ranchers, and agricultural stakeholders throughout the process. The Department will evaluate new approaches carefully, protect privacy and confidentiality, and publish clear methodologies and supporting information to maintain the integrity of USDA’s agricultural statistics.
